Responsibilities
Develop and implement production plans to meet customer demand
Ensure efficient utilization of resources to achieve production targets
Drive operational efficiency through data-driven decision making and performance metrics
Manage facility operating budget and cost control initiatives
Lead facility-level Kaizen events and continuous improvement initiatives
Implement and sustain 5S methodology across all production areas
Develop and monitor KPIs for productivity improvements and waste reduction
Coach supervisors and team leads on problem-solving methodologies
Manage employee suggestion programs and improvement initiatives

Ensure proper documentation and standardization of improvement activities
Ensure a safe working environment through the implementation of safety protocols
Comply with regulatory requirements and industry standards, including compliance with AIB and BRC Standards and Standard Operating Procedures
Champion a zero-incident safety culture through visible leadership
Conduct regular safety walks and hazard assessments
Drive incident investigation and corrective action implementation
Monitor and act on leading and lagging safety indicators
Build, develop, and lead high-performing manufacturing teams
Foster a culture of ownership, accountability, teamwork, and continuous learning
Model and reinforce company values through daily actions
Maintain transparent communication across all shifts
Implement recognition programs for outstanding performance
Lead team-building activities and celebrate successes
Identify and mentor high-potential employees
Partner effectively with Technical, Sales, Quality, and Finance teams
Coordinate with supply chain partners on inventory management
Engage with maintenance teams on equipment reliability programs

Collaborate with EHS team on compliance and safety programs
Qualifications
- Bachelor's degree required in Engineering, Manufacturing, Operations Management, or related technical field
- 7+ years of manufacturing experience with 3+ years in a supervisory role
- Demonstrated track record of implementing lean manufacturing principles and continuous improvement initiatives
- Strong background in regulatory compliance and safety management
- Experience with lean manufacturing principles and quality management systems
- Demonstrated success in implementing continuous improvement methodologies
- Strong understanding of manufacturing processes and production systems
- Proven track record of achieving production and safety goals
- Excellent leadership, analytical, and communication skills
- Proficiency in data analysis and performance metrics
